/**
* Node's lib/internal/util/types.js modified for Axway Titanium
*
* @see https://github.com/nodejs/node/blob/master/lib/internal/util/types.js
*/
import { isBuffer, uncurryThis } from '../util';
const TypedArrayPrototype = Object.getPrototypeOf(Uint8Array.prototype);
const TypedArrayProto_toStringTag = uncurryThis(
Object.getOwnPropertyDescriptor(TypedArrayPrototype, Symbol.toStringTag).get);
function checkPrototype(value, name) {
if (typeof value !== 'object') {
return false;
}
return Object.prototype.toString.call(value) === `[object ${name}]`;
}
export function isAnyArrayBuffer(value) {
if (isArrayBuffer(value)) {
return true;
}
return isSharedArrayBuffer(value);
}
export function isArgumentsObject(value) {
return checkPrototype(value, 'Arguments');
}
export function isArrayBuffer(value) {
return checkPrototype(value, 'ArrayBuffer');
}
// Cached to make sure no userland code can tamper with it.
export const isArrayBufferView = ArrayBuffer.isView;
export function isAsyncFunction(value) {
return checkPrototype(value, 'AsyncFunction');
}
export function isBigInt64Array(value) {
return TypedArrayProto_toStringTag(value) === 'BigInt64Array';
}
export function isBigUint64Array(value) {
return TypedArrayProto_toStringTag(value) === 'BigUint64Array';
}
export function isBooleanObject(value) {
return checkPrototype(value, 'Boolean');
}
export function isBoxedPrimitive(value) {
if (typeof value !== 'object') {
return false;
}
return isNumberObject(value)
|| isStringObject(value)
|| isBooleanObject(value)
// || isBigIntObject(value)
|| isSymbolObject(value);
}
export function isDataView(value) {
return checkPrototype(value, 'DataView');
}
export function isDate(value) {
return checkPrototype(value, 'Date');
}
// @todo isExternal
export function isFloat32Array(value) {
return TypedArrayProto_toStringTag(value) === 'Float32Array';
}
export function isFloat64Array(value) {
return TypedArrayProto_toStringTag(value) === 'Float64Array';
}
export function isGeneratorFunction(value) {
return checkPrototype(value, 'GeneratorFunction');
}
export function isGeneratorObject(value) {
return checkPrototype(value, 'GeneratorObject');
}
export function isInt8Array(value) {
return TypedArrayProto_toStringTag(value) === 'Int8Array';
}
export function isInt16Array(value) {
return TypedArrayProto_toStringTag(value) === 'Int16Array';
}
export function isInt32Array(value) {
return TypedArrayProto_toStringTag(value) === 'Int32Array';
}
export function isMap(value) {
return checkPrototype(value, 'Map');
}
export function isMapIterator(value) {
if (typeof value !== 'object') {
return false;
}
const prototype = Object.getPrototypeOf(value);
return prototype && prototype[Symbol.toStringTag] === 'Map Iterator';
}
// @todo isModuleNamespaceObject
export function isNativeError(value) {
// if not an instance of an Error, definitely not a native error
if (!(value instanceof Error)) {
return false;
}
if (!value || !value.constructor) {
return false;
}
return [
'Error',
'EvalError',
'RangeError',
'ReferenceError',
'SyntaxError',
'TypeError',
'URIError'
].includes(value.constructor.name);
}
export function isNumberObject(value) {
return checkPrototype(value, 'Number');
}
export function isPromise(value) {
return checkPrototype(value, 'Promise');
}
// @todo isProxy
export function isRegExp(value) {
return checkPrototype(value, 'RegExp');
}
export function isSet(value) {
return checkPrototype(value, 'Set');
}
export function isSetIterator(value) {
if (typeof value !== 'object') {
return false;
}
const prototype = Object.getPrototypeOf(value);
return prototype && prototype[Symbol.toStringTag] === 'Set Iterator';
}
export function isSharedArrayBuffer(value) {
if (!global.SharedArrayBuffer) {
return false;
}
return checkPrototype(value, 'SharedArrayBuffer');
}
export function isStringObject(value) {
return checkPrototype(value, 'String');
}
export function isSymbolObject(value) {
return checkPrototype(value, 'Symbol');
}
export function isTypedArray(value) {
const isBuiltInTypedArray = TypedArrayProto_toStringTag(value) !== undefined;
if (isBuiltInTypedArray) {
return true;
}
return value[isBuffer] === true;
}
export function isUint8Array(value) {
return TypedArrayProto_toStringTag(value) === 'Uint8Array';
}
export function isUint8ClampedArray(value) {
return TypedArrayProto_toStringTag(value) === 'Uint8ClampedArray';
}
export function isUint16Array(value) {
return TypedArrayProto_toStringTag(value) === 'Uint16Array';
}
export function isUint32Array(value) {
return TypedArrayProto_toStringTag(value) === 'Uint32Array';
}
export function isWeakMap(value) {
return checkPrototype(value, 'WeakMap');
}
export function isWeakSet(value) {
return checkPrototype(value, 'WeakSet');
}
// @todo isWebAssemblyCompiledModule
